Working as a female juvenile correctional officer (JCO) is a role that blends high-stakes security with the complex emotional labor of mentorship. Beyond the physical requirements, women in this field often find themselves navigating a unique landscape of professional authority and trauma-informed care. Beyond training, the true test of a JCO's resilience is in their daily interactions. One of the most persistent challenges is managing "resistant youth" who directly challenge an officer's authority. This is a common workplace condition, but female officers often face additional hurdles, such as assumptions about their physical ability to control a situation.
